71% OF UK PHARMACIES GIVE POOR ADVICE (Daily Mail May 2013 p. 9) according to a survey published by Which? of 122 pharmacies. Many similar findings have been published in the US. This is particularly true of adverse drug-drug interactions. As increasing numbers of patients take herbal supplements in addition to pharmaceuticals, the drug-herbal interactions are rarely discussed with the pharmacist. Many herbal remedies have strong adverse interactions with pharmaceuticals and some estimate adverse reactions in up to a third of patients.
